Ethie
“A diminutive or nickname form of Ethan or Ethel, Ethie has a playful, vintage charm reminiscent of early-20th-century baby names. The '-ie' ending gives it a friendly, approachable quality while maintaining connection to its more formal roots. It's particularly appealing for parents seeking short, snappy names with old-fashioned warmth.”
